1. Unlocking Fast Travel in Ghost Recon Breakpoint
Do you want to unlock fast travel? Fast travel isn’t immediately available; you need to progress through the main story.
To unlock fast travel in Ghost Recon Breakpoint, you must first complete the “Eagles Down” mission. This critical mission unlocks Erewhon, the game’s central hub, enabling you to fast travel to discovered locations. According to Ubisoft, completing this mission is essential for accessing the full range of travel options within the game. Once Erewhon is unlocked, you can access the TacMap and fast travel to any unlocked Bivouac, teammate, or back to Erewhon, streamlining your traversal across Auroa.

2. Step-by-Step Guide on How to Fast Travel
Do you need a guide on how to fast travel? Here is an easy step-by-step guide.
To fast travel in Ghost Recon Breakpoint, follow these simple steps:
- Open the Menu: Access the game’s menu to view your options.
- Navigate to the TacMap: Scroll to the TacMap option within the menu.
- Select Your Destination: Hover over Erewhon, a Bivouac, or a teammate’s location.
- Initiate Fast Travel: Press and hold the designated button to start fast traveling to your chosen location.

3. Restrictions on Fast Travel
Is fast travel always available? No, there are some restrictions.
Fast travel is not always available; it comes with restrictions. You can only fast travel when you are in a safe spot and out of combat. Engaging in combat or being in a restricted area prevents you from using fast travel. 4.2. What is the Best Way to Discover New Bivouacs?
How do you find bivouacs? Look for intel or scout them.
The best ways to discover new Bivouacs include:
- Collecting Intel: Find intel scattered throughout the game world that reveals the locations of undiscovered Bivouacs.
- Scouting: Explore the map and use your binoculars to identify and unlock Bivouacs.
According to exploration guides, combining these methods ensures comprehensive coverage and efficient discovery of new Bivouacs.

5. Common Issues and Troubleshooting
Are you having issues with fast travel? Here are common solutions.
Some players may encounter issues with fast travel. Here are common problems and their solutions:
- Cannot Fast Travel: Ensure you are not in combat and are in a safe location.
- Spawned Outside Structures: Avoid fast traveling to teammates inside buildings, as it may cause you to spawn outside.
- Bivouacs Not Appearing: Ensure you have discovered the Bivouac by collecting intel or scouting it.

5.2. What Should I Do If I Spawn Outside a Building After Fast Traveling?
What if you spawn outside? It’s a known glitch; try traveling to open areas.
If you consistently spawn outside after fast traveling to a location inside a building, try fast traveling to an open area or a Bivouac first. This can help reset your location and prevent the glitch from occurring. Player reports indicate this workaround is often effective.
